Kungsleden
Trekking in Swedish Lapland

The Kungsleden (King’s Trail) stretches 105 miles from Abisko to Kvikkjokk, winding through the wilderness of Swedish Lapland, just north of the Arctic Circle.

No roads. No cars. No phone service.
Just vast landscapes, determined mosquitoes and solitary camp grounds.
Disconnected in the best way possible.
